When the lines have a significant length, it may become essential tocompensates the variable voltage drop due to the variable load
Moreover, the new paradigm of the Smart Grid, with the distribution networks fed by an increasing percentage of renewable energy sources,introduces additional voltage fluctuation.

In remote manufacturing departments, far from the power source of thefactory, the voltage drop due to the power cable length (dynamically affectedalso by the operations) can bring to voltage fluctuation that may not besuitable to operate machine-tools, welding machines and drying processes
In industries of significant size feed by their own power transformer withmanual voltage control within ± 5% of the nominal value, the manual voltageadjustment operation can bring unsuitable production discontinuity.

Voltage fluctuations in a building, an hotel, a hospital or a shopping mall canbring considerable problems to the electrical devices. Voltage fluctuations canhave exogenous origin or can be caused by the user itself with load variations
To power the assets with voltage different than the nominal, is unacceptable formission-critical devices and can bring a reduction in the asset’s service life and anincrease of the maintenance costs.

• Innovative designIn the SSR the output voltage is contact-less regulated by the position of a mobile isolated short-circuited coil over the fixed coil in the magnetic core
• Extended stabilizationThe SSR is able to continuously and dynamically stabilize the voltage level at the nominal value even for fluctuation upto +/- 20%
• Continuous regulationThanks to its design, the SSR controls the voltage in continuous way and not by step as the conventional system. This is done by the mean of a brush-less motor that automatically and dynamically adjust the position of a mobile isolated short-circuited coil
• Safer and cost effective This peculiar designs brings a more cost effective solution (up to 30% price reduction compared to the conventional systems) and additionally overcomes the need to use sliding contacts avoiding there levant sparks and the related carbonaceous residues that negatively affects the conventional systems.

Technical Principle
VOLTAGE REGULATOR TECHNICAL SOLUTIONSIt is possible to manufacture them by using different solutions:
• Transformer with ON-Load TAP Changer as big transformer installed in the substation• Voltage regulator with Rollers or Skids for only Low Voltage applications• Electronic System but only for Low Voltage applications• Shield regulator useful for all Voltage and Rated Power
